New features in 7.40.1 ================================================================================ 7.40.1:F1 Changed the behavior of the capture mode parameter. Changing capture mode requires a reboot now. 7.40.1:F2 Support for Firmware Recovery under Settings -> System -> Maintenance. The product is saving a restore point every time the firmware is updated, allowing the user to rollback to a previous firmware and its configuration. 7.40.1:F3 Support for HTTP keep-alive connections via ONVIF. PTZ products can now be controlled via HTTP keep-alive connections. This increases PTZ control accuracy, reduces overhead communication and therefore lowers the risk for security focused network infrastructure or unstable networks to block or drop PTZ control commands. 7.40.1:F4 Support for browser stream statistics in Live View. 7.40.1:F5 Support for OPUS audio codec. The codec can be selected e.g. in the web- interface under Settings -> Audio -> Encoding or via VAPIX API. 7.40.1:F6 Updated AXIS Video Motion Detection to version 4.1.8. 7.40.1:F7 Support for Password Security Confirmation Check. To increase overall cybersecurity awareness, a user-configured password that is considered "weak" need to be confirmed actively twice by the user. Corrections in 7.40.1 ================================================================================ 7.40.1:C1 Corrected security vulnerability CVE-2016-2147 and CVE-2016-2148. 7.40.1:C2 Corrected an issue that let a configured overlay disappear when switching to Image or View Area Tab. 7.40.1:C3 Corrected an issue that let the camera stop switching its IRCut Filter automatically. 7.40.1:C4 Corrected an issue that let the camera become unresponsive in rare occasions when performing a Guard Tour together with Image Freeze functionality. 7.40.1:C5 Corrected an issue that required the user to enter login credentials when anonymous viewer is enabled. Known Bugs/Limitations ================================================================================ 7.40.1:L1 It is not possible to upload an image overlay with resolution higher than 1920x1080 or 1080x1920. 7.40.1:L2 MJPEG images become corrupted in rare occasions. This will be corrected in the upcoming firmware 8.10 in Q1, 2018. Please submit a support ticket on our help desk in order to receive a preliminary solution if needed. 7.40.1:L3 The VAPIX API will always return the state of a IO-port as "input" even if it is configured as "output". 7.40.1:L4 On rare occasions, PTZ-limits are ignored when moving to a preset. 7.40.1:L5 Corrected security vulnerability CVE-2017-9798. 7.40.1:L6 It is not possible to create user accounts in Microsoft Edge 38 or IE 11. More information on recommended browsers can be found here https://www.axis.com/support/technical-notes/browser-support. 7.40.1:L7 It is not possible to receive audio encoding details in the browser stream statistics.
